Output 15a2904543a934111d091d091ffdb013e99104d5714ae2a56462444e25e0dc5b:2

value
2122565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18aefce72b5bc422e255e572e702faa4e51304b OP_EQUAL
address
3NFaQCYPJUFff4ghGMpoYZuoR4cMrmSRJ7
transaction
15a2904543a934111d091d091ffdb013e99104d5714ae2a56462444e25e0dc5b
spent
true